Description
Recombinant protein corresponding to aa15-223 with a N-terminal His-Tag from mouse expressed in E. coli (P13634)

Storage and Stability:
Aliquot to avoid repeated freezing and thawing and store at -70°C. Aliquots are stable for 6 months after receipt. For maximum recovery of product, centrifuge the original vial after thawing and prior to removing the cap.

Note:
Thermal stability is described by the loss rate of the target protein. The loss rate was determined by accelerated thermal degradation by incubating the protein at 37°C for 48h, with no obvious degradation or precipitation observed. Protein loss is <5% within the expiration date under appropriate storage conditions.
